5 day Horsemanship Camps 2018

September 27- October 1

October 25-29

The 5 day camps are intense experiences. They are 5 full days of working with horses on the ground, in a round pen and under saddle. Two meals a day are served. Camping available upon request and RVs welcome. Several local BB available.

Bring your own horse or if you have no horse, plan to use some of the Foundations Mustangs. This is the absolute best way to spend a vacation!

Limited to 5 participants, families welcome. Fees are $1500 per person using Foundations Mustangs, $1750 to bring your own horse and have it stay on the farm during the camp.

3-day Horsemanship Camps 2018

May 26-28
July 17-19
August 18-20

The 3 day camps are designed for the beginner horse owner or those needed some horse confidence. Two meals a day included. Camping available upon request.

This is an opportunity to get all your questions answered. Want to understand ground work, safely camp with your horse or how to pick out an appropriate horse for yourself. It is OK not to have your own horse yet, the Foundations Mustangs are happy to help you learn about horses.

Limited to 5 participants, families welcome. Fees are $1000 per person using Foundations Mustangs, $1250 to bring your own horse and have it stay on the farm.

A note about our Horsemanship Camps

Our Horsemanship Camps are intense. It does not matter if you are a novice or an experienced horse trainer, you will learn how to read a horse and then teach a horse. You will spend 8 hours a day with our trainers Kris Kokal. You will be able to use Foundations Mustangs on the ground for the first 3 days. Then on the last two days, experience riding like never before with a horse that will understand what you want. Camps can also be customized to each campers needs. We will serve two meals a day and then have camp fire discussions in the evenings.
